Salford City Reds Playing Career
Luke Robinson left Wigan Warriors and signed for the Salford City Reds and was a regular in the first team at Scrum Half. In 2005 Luke scored eleven tries, seven goals, one field goals totaling fifty nine points for the Salford City Reds. In 2006 he helped them to their highest ever finish (5th) in the Super League, and the first time the club made it to the play-offs.
